I've logged onto an user account (no admin rights), and run cmd with admin rights, then installed a package created by Visual Studio Setup Project.

One of the tasks created in Setup Project is creating a shortcut on the desktop.

The installation is finished without any problems, it creates the shortcut (at least something which should be a shortcut).

The thing is, when I click the created shortcut, it tries to install something and it finishes with error message saying the installation cannot be finished, and a valid copy of the app package cannot be found.

Other thing, if the tool isnt run from account having admin rights, the directory set in Setup Project to be created are not created. In other words, I have to logon to admin account and click one of the shortcuts, then it installs all the missing functionality and since then, works fine.

Any clue, how to avoid such behaviour ?
